Abstract

Terrain data, as defined in FEMA Guidelines and Specifications, Appendix N: Data Capture Standards, describes the digital topographic data that was used to

create the elevation data representing the terrain environment of a watershed and/or floodplain. Terrain data requirements allow for flexibility in the

types of information provided as sources used to produce final terrain deliverables. Once this type of data is provided, FEMA will be able to account for the

origins of the flood study elevation data. (Source: FEMA Guidelines and Specifications, Appendix N, Section N.1.2).

Purpose:

Terrain data is used to represent the topography of a watershed and/or floodplain environment and to extract useful information for hydraulic and hydrologic

models. (Source: FEMA Guidelines and Specs, Appendix N) This digital data is produced for the purposes of updating/creating a DFIRM database.

Data Quality

Vertical Positional Accuracy:

Vertical testing methods derived from the NSSDA/FEMA guidelines. 131 checkpoints were collected throughout entire project area (including 7 control points).; Quantitative Value: 0.16 meters, Test that produced the value: NSSDA AccuracyZ (RMSEz x 1.9600 = 95% confidence level). Value in meters.

Completeness Report:

Data contained in the Terrain package highlights specific issues in the Elevation datasets. Terrain data are derived datasets that aid automated

hydrologic and hydraulic analyses, the flood hazard area boundary delineations, and quality control.

Conceptual Consistency:

The Terrain data are consistent with the Elevation dataset. A comparison of profile plots with the flow vector data confirms that flow vectors are correctly drawn.

Flood hazard boundaries do not extend beyond the External Boundary, if exists. FIRM panels show the flood hazard area delineations where Island data are present.

Lineage

Process Steps

Process Step 1

CC ID: 1134523
Description:

AERO-METRIC, INC. established accurate LiDAR trajectory coordinates for portions of Dukes, Kent, Nantucket, Newport, and Providence counties flown at

1660 meters above mean terrain. The information allows photogrammetrists to position the LiDAR imagery with minimal ground control and maintain the

standards published by the Federal Geographic Data Committee. In conjunction with the AirBorne Global Positioning and Inertial Measuring System

(ABGPS/IMU), 131 ground control points (checkpoints) were established to validate the accuracy of the LiDAR data. Airborne GPS/IMU surveys were completed

between November 16, 2009 and February 4, 2010 during the acquisition of the LiDAR data. Ground control surveys were completed between November 19 and

December 9, 2009. Airborne GPS/IMU and ground control surveys were completed for the project site, under FEMA Task Order No. HSFE01-09-J-001, Work Order

No. AM 01 01 001 entered into on November 5, 2009 between the STARR and AERO-METRIC, INC.

Process Date/Time: 2010-04-14 00:00:00

Process Step 2

CC ID: 1134524
Description:

The NOAA Office for Coastal Management (OCM) received the topographic files in LAS V1.2 format. The files contained lidar elevation measurements, classifications,

intensity data, return information, GPS time, scan angle and source ID. The data were received in either NAD83 Mass State Plane Island (Zone 2002) coordinates

or NAD83 Rhode Island State Plane (Zone 3800) and were vertically referenced to NAVD88 using the Geoid03 model. The vertical units of the data were feet.

OCM performed the following processing for data storage and Digital Coast provisioning purposes:

1. The topographic las files were converted from a Projected Coordinate System (MASS SP 2002/RI SP 3800) to Geographic coordinates (NAD83).

2. The topographic las files' horizontal units were converted from US feet to decimal degrees.

3. The topographic las files were converted from orthometric (NAVD88) heights to ellipsoidal heights using Geoid03.

4. The topographic las files' vertical units were converted from feet to meters.

Process Date/Time: 2013-09-01 00:00:00
